24小时热门版块排行榜    

北京石油化工学院2026年研究生招生接收调剂公告
查看: 1050  |  回复: 5

likeweid

金虫 (正式写手)

[求助] 重金求Matlab计算一个简单的问题

希望会的高手帮下忙,希望能提供一下计算结果及编好的matlab程序,感激不尽
回复此楼

» 猜你喜欢

» 本主题相关价值贴推荐,对您同样有帮助:

已阅   回复此楼   关注TA 给TA发消息 送TA红花 TA的回帖

wmc_1979

金虫 (小有名气)

【答案】应助回帖

likeweid(金币+200): 2011-09-25 18:55:52
clc;
x0=0.01;
x1=0.09;
[kk,kk1]=fun(x0);
while abs(kk)>0.000000001
    x1=x0-kk/kk1;
    f=x0;
    x0=x1;
    num=num+1;  
   [kk,kk1]=fun(x0);
end
x0
num
编写M文件
function [y,d]=fun(x)
   y=(5.7182*x^2-9.4364*x+5.577)*log((1-x)/x)+(1-2*x)*(3.7182*log(x)-6.799);
   d=(28591/2500*x-23591/2500)*log((1-x)/x)+(28591/5000*x^2-23591/2500*x+5577/1000)*(-1/x-(1-x)/x^2)/(1-x)*x-18591/2500*log(x)+6799/500+18591/5000*(1-2*x)/x;
关于多少次迭代的问题,主要看你的初值与精度要求.比如x0=0.01;精度0.000000001(函数值)得到根 0.02633273389612迭代214次
x0=0.4精度0.000000001得到根0.5迭代222次;
注意牛顿法的收敛性与初值是有关的,有可能的不到要求的解.
应该该题就两个解
2楼2011-09-24 22:36:08
已阅   回复此楼   关注TA 给TA发消息 送TA红花 TA的回帖

likeweid

金虫 (正式写手)

引用回帖:
2楼: Originally posted by wmc_1979 at 2011-09-24 22:36:08:
clc;
x0=0.01;
x1=0.09;
[kk,kk1]=fun(x0);
while abs(kk)>0.000000001
    x1=x0-kk/kk1;
    f=x0;
    x0=x1;
    num=num+1;  
   [kk,kk1]=fun(x0);
end
x0
num
编写M文件
function [y,d] ...

大哥,你的导数是自己求的吗?感觉好像有点问题哦
3楼2011-09-25 18:39:39
已阅   回复此楼   关注TA 给TA发消息 送TA红花 TA的回帖

likeweid

金虫 (正式写手)

引用回帖:
2楼: Originally posted by wmc_1979 at 2011-09-24 22:36:08:
clc;
x0=0.01;
x1=0.09;
[kk,kk1]=fun(x0);
while abs(kk)>0.000000001
    x1=x0-kk/kk1;
    f=x0;
    x0=x1;
    num=num+1;  
   [kk,kk1]=fun(x0);
end
x0
num
编写M文件
function [y,d] ...

我不是太懂,你里面的d是什么啊?导数还是那个迭代的函数?
4楼2011-09-25 18:42:17
已阅   回复此楼   关注TA 给TA发消息 送TA红花 TA的回帖

likeweid

金虫 (正式写手)

引用回帖:
2楼: Originally posted by wmc_1979 at 2011-09-24 22:36:08:
clc;
x0=0.01;
x1=0.09;
[kk,kk1]=fun(x0);
while abs(kk)>0.000000001
    x1=x0-kk/kk1;
    f=x0;
    x0=x1;
    num=num+1;  
   [kk,kk1]=fun(x0);
end
x0
num
编写M文件
function [y,d] ...

能QQ交流一下吗?感激不尽,672468529
5楼2011-09-25 18:47:48
已阅   回复此楼   关注TA 给TA发消息 送TA红花 TA的回帖

wmc_1979

金虫 (小有名气)

【答案】应助回帖

引用回帖:
4楼: Originally posted by likeweid at 2011-09-25 18:42:17:
我不是太懂,你里面的d是什么啊?导数还是那个迭代的函数?

导数是matlab求的,我把结果拿过来,d就是导数表达式,对每一个x值返回一个导数值
6楼2011-09-25 18:48:03
已阅   回复此楼   关注TA 给TA发消息 送TA红花 TA的回帖
相关版块跳转 我要订阅楼主 likeweid 的主题更新
最具人气热帖推荐 [查看全部] 作者 回/看 最后发表
[考研] 材料调剂 +9 一样YWY 2026-04-06 9/450 2026-04-06 17:17 by lijunpoly
[考研] 0854求调剂 +6 亨氏番茄沙司 2026-04-06 7/350 2026-04-06 16:38 by 蓝云思雨
[考研] 0703总分331求调剂 +10 ZY-05 2026-04-04 14/700 2026-04-06 11:51 by xhai2011
[考研] 一志愿武汉理工大学080200机械工程308分,求调剂 +4 终不似从前 2026-04-05 4/200 2026-04-06 11:46 by 考研学校招点人
[考研] 085410人工智能 初试316分 求调剂 +7 残星拂曙 2026-03-31 7/350 2026-04-06 10:09 by 蓝云思雨
[考研] 320分人工智能调剂 +8 振—TZ 2026-04-03 8/400 2026-04-05 22:33 by 范式思维
[考研] 288求调剂,一志愿华南理工大学071005 +6 ioodiiij 2026-04-04 6/300 2026-04-05 10:09 by guoweigw
[考研] 413求调剂 +4 柯某某 2026-03-31 4/200 2026-04-04 22:18 by 学员6BFVa3
[考研] 0854求调剂 +4 assdll 2026-04-03 4/200 2026-04-04 22:17 by hemengdong
[考研] 282电子信息0854专硕调剂 +4 202451007219 2026-04-02 6/300 2026-04-04 21:55 by laoshidan
[考研] 一志愿华北电力大学(北京),材料科学与工程学硕265,求调剂 +11 yelck 2026-04-03 12/600 2026-04-04 19:52 by dongzh2009
[考研] 一志愿沪9,求生物学调剂,326分 +6 刘墨墨 2026-04-04 6/300 2026-04-04 19:44 by 唐沐儿
[考研] 0703求调剂 +6 zizimo 2026-03-31 6/300 2026-04-04 14:16 by 无际的草原
[考研] 278求调剂 +6 Yy7400 2026-04-03 6/300 2026-04-04 09:53 by zhangdingwa
[考研] 生物学硕341求调剂 +4 你笑起来像云朵 2026-04-03 4/200 2026-04-03 10:32 by macy2011
[考研] 312 化工或制药调剂 +8 小小墨123 2026-04-02 9/450 2026-04-03 09:12 by zhouxiaoyu
[考研] 初试301,代码085701环境工程,本硕一致,四六级已过,有二区一作,共发表5篇论文 +6 axibli 2026-04-01 6/300 2026-04-02 13:42 by Ecowxq666!
[考研] 一志愿北交大材料工程总分358 +8 cs0106 2026-04-01 9/450 2026-04-02 10:36 by 不吃魚的貓
[考研] 307分求调剂 +14 (o~o) 2026-03-31 15/750 2026-04-01 20:43 by longlotian
[考研] 313求调剂 +6 卖个关子吧 2026-03-31 6/300 2026-03-31 10:58 by Jaylen.
信息提示
请填处理意见